The Trade Minister claims our new Free Trade Agreement with India, is its best deal struck with any country.
It's followed nine months of negotiations, ending with India agreeing to lower or remove tariffs on 95-percent of our exports, with wins for fruit, meat, wool, coal and forestry sectors.
Little's changed for dairy - with duty free access only for certain protein products and those for re-export.
Todd McClay told Andrew Dickens that all our exporters will benefit.
